Portugal: NEW, OLD WORLD TRADITION With a rich history that includes the first demarcated wine region in the world (Douro), two wine producing regions protected by UNESCO, and the world s largest number of native varietals (250), Portugal has an offering of wine that inspires even the uninspired.

Colares TASTE RARITY

ADEGA VIÚVA GOMES COLARES From one of Portugal s forgotten wine regions, comes Viúva Gomes Colares. Planted in sand on the reclusive slopes of Sintra, the Ramisco and Malvasia Fina grapes boast some of the only ungrafted vines in Europe. Known for exquisite wines since the late 18 th century, the limited edition wines are soon becoming some of the world s most treasured keeps.

Viuva Gomes Ramisco 1969 Old yet still fresh. This pearl of Colares has gained an onion skin color, although it has maintained a pleasant lucidity with aromatic notes of raisin cherry and damp earth. In the mouth this wine has a light structure, with a memory of where Ramisco s deep tannins used to be, marked along with some acidity due to the ocean s winds, leading to salty finish. Viuva Gomes Ramisco 2010 An exquisite bouquet of fruit continues to dominate this 2010 Ramisco, begging to see how much longer it will age. This medium-bodied concoction emanates balance from beginning to end, bursting with tamed ripe red berries, earthy spices, and tobacco leaf. COMING 2019

Viuva Gomes Malvasia 2016 A light yet intricate white, this Malvasia presents a golden yellow color with mild salty pineapple aromatic notes. In the mouth it is fresh and mineral, with a lovely dry structure and balanced acidity. COMING 2019 Other available vintages include: 1931, 1934, 1965, 1967, 1999

Lisbon TASTE THE SEA

CASAL DO RAMILO Since 1937, the Ramilo family has been producing wines in one of the most privileged locations in the Lisbon region. Between Colares and Mafra, these Atlantic wines are created where the influence of the sea, combined with the influence of the hills develop a unique micro-climate. This temperate climate paired with the rocky soils of the region, enables the creation of unique wines, both fresh and balanced.

Casal do Ramilo Red 2015 A perfectly bundled duo. With the succulent floral aromas of the Touriga Nacional and the elegance of Aragonez, this young and fresh Lisbon creation showcases the best of this old region with a twist. Casal do Ramilo White 2016 Bright, fresh, maritime with a hint of sun. The right blend of Arinto, Vital and Fernão Pires makes this citrusy white delight from Lisbon shine for summer.

Casal do Ramilo Touriga Nacional 2012 A soft and uber fresh version of a 100% Touriga Nacional. Overflowing with notes of lavender and other wild flowers, the grapes intensity is softened by the inherent minerality of the terroir. A gem from the Portuguese capital. Casal do Ramilo Arinto 2016 Bright and mineral, this 100% Arinto from Lisbon just screams ocean. Beautiful texture with crisp apple and grapefruit oil notes leads the way to a gorgeous long finish with sufficient acidity to keep your taste buds highly entertained. NEW

HERDADE DO PORTOCARRO AIR-DAH-DEH DOO POR-TOO-KAH-ROH Herdade do Portocarro is one of the most unique projects in Portugal. Administratively, the estate is part of the Península de Setúbal demarcated wine region. But geographically, it is located in the Alentejo region. Basically, an Alentejo with Atlantic features. Hence the unmistakable style and personality of its wines. With a philosophy of consummate preservation, which crosses the whole production process, the estate aims at obtaining top quality raw material. There is little intervention by man, allowing the wine to express its vigor and potential on its own. Currently, they are initiating a new phase in which production will be adapted to biodynamic viticulture.

QUINTA DA LIXA ESCUDO REAL KEEN-TAH DAH LEE-SHAH Produced by the recognized winemaker, Carlos Teixeira (Quinta da Lixa), the Escudo Real selections are both fun and gourmand. With a little sparkle, this Vinho Verde is light and fresh. At less than one bar of CO2 pressure, they do not quite qualify as semi-sparkling wines but do have a definite pétillance paired with enough acid to keep us wanting more.

Bairrada TASTE IRREVERENCE

SIDÓNIO DE SOUSA SEE-DOH-NIYO DEE SOH-ZAH From one of the select Baga Friends comes a portfolio of pure baga wines unlike many others. Sidonio de Sousa, recognized for having amongst the oldest of the baga vines in Bairrada, continues to make wine in the traditional way, resulting in juicy, fruit-forward exquisite wines aged in old Portuguese oak, rare nowadays even in Portugal.

Sidonio de Sousa Colheita 2015 From a century-old Baga heritage, enters this 100% baga concoction from Sidonio de Sousa. Fruit galore on the nose with a hint of green pepper and resin leads the way to a supreme baga mouth, complete with tannins, some dirtier, tar-like notes and freshness, mostly due to its youth. Applying the Dujac-style in its fermentation (whole cluster pressed), the often fierce baga grape lends way to a wonderful sweet middle fruit, smooth, earthy and ripe with a superb future. COMING FALL 2018 Sidonio de Sousa Reserva 2015 Baga. Beautiful, bold, and fresh. Sidonio de Sousa Reserva is a step up from the Colheita. 18 months in old Portuguese barrels softens up the tannins so, giving this young baga a silkier mouth feel with all the fruit the grape delivers. Elegant yet accessible. A beautiful expression of this crazy Bairrada grape. COMING FALL 2018

Tras-os-Montes TASTE THE WILD

VALLE DE PASSOS VAH-LAY DEE PAH-SSOHS From the corner of Europe s forgotten corner, blossoms this young mother-daughter project in the land of schist and granite. Indigenous grape varieties from long-forgotten vines are the basis for these rustic, earthy and rather wild wines. Full of flavor, fresh tannins, dark berries and roses, these warmly-made nectars will relive their Ancient Roman days once again.

Valle de Passos Colheita 2015 Ladden with sweet dark wild blackberries, this entry level of the house is nothing but. Crazy flavors of licorice & rose (mostly due to the Touriga Franca) pairs so perfectly with all that fruit. Uber fresh tannins dissolve quickly leaving behind lighter (yet broody) notes. 12 months in stainless steel suits this Trasmontano quite well. Grapes: Touriga Franca, Tinta Amarela, Touriga Nacional Valle de Passos Reserva 2014 Smooth operator all the way. A bit more age and partial fermentation in French oak barrels lead the way to some of the silkiest tannins of the region. Big bold berry nose is not as dark as its little brother, with more raspberry and candied rose. Perhaps more reminiscent of Port grapes the region is also famous for. Elegant, soft, with a hint of spice that will lend perfectly to gastronomic pairings. Grapes: Touriga Nacional, Touriga Franca, Old Vines

Valle de Passos Colheita White 2016 Fresh and delicate. This rare bird from the Tras os Montes region is all flowers with a surprising kick of acidity. A blend of white Port grapes, the Colheita sees absolutely no oak (10 months in stainless steel), and tastes like the rugged, yet beautiful, terroir around it. A little wild, but with impressive persistence. GRAPES: Viosinho, Codega de Larinho, Malvasia NEW Valle de Passos Reserva White 2016 This smoky version of the colheita, sees 6 months in French oak which make all the difference for these delicate floral grapes. The nose is significantly more voluptuous with tropical hints of white pulp fruit. The palate follows hand in hand, full and sexy yet the finish has beautiful persistent acidity, very in line with the colheita, resulting from the high altitude these vines see. A wow wine from a region that is known for outstanding grapes. GRAPES: Viosinho, Codega de Larinho, Field blend of old vines NEW
